Gloucester-Southgate Ward 10  Budget Highlights


The Draft 2022 Budget proposes several needed improvements for Gloucester-Southgate Ward. 
 
Here are a few highlights:
 

Infrastructure 

$440,000 to design the Airport Parkway Bridge overpass at Uplands Drive 

$550,000 for a pathway on Conroy Road between Hunt Club and Johnston roads 

$340,000 to preserve pavement on Limebank Road between Spratt and River roads 

$280,000 to resurface Athans Avenue 

$1.3 million to resurface Conroy Road between Braddish Street and Hunt Club Road 

$700,000 to resurface Hunt Club Road between Paul Anka Drive and Dazé Street 

$1.2 million to resurface Ramsayville Road between Walkley and Russell roads  


Transportation 

$750,000 to build a traffic signal at Conroy and Davidson roads

$250,000 to design a traffic signal at Hawthorne and Davidson roads

$50,000 for temporary traffic calming measures

$1.9 million to improve transportation networks at Bank Street and Hunt Club Road  


Parks and Facilities 

$50,000 to remediate exteriors at the Sawmill Creek Pool 

$4.3 million for upgrades to Sawmill Creek Community Centre and Pool

$621,000 for Heatherington Urban Parkette to support the new Boys & Girls Club in Heatherington
